Description

Set three-hundred years before the events in A Song of Ice and Fire, Fire and Blood, the first of two planned volumes, is the definitive history of the Targaryens in Westeros and chronicles the conquest that united the Seven Kingdoms under Targaryen rule through the Dance of the Dragons: the Targaryen civil war that nearly ended their dynasty forever. Readers may have glimpsed small parts of this narrative before, in The World of Ice and Fire and various anthologies, but the full tapestry of Martin's history of the Targaryens is revealed here for the first time.
